Broccoli Paratha
Broccoli Paratha is a healthy and delicious Indian flatbread that is perfect for breakfast, lunch, or dinner. It is a vegetarian dish and is suitable for many dietary preferences. This paratha is made with a combination of whole wheat flour, broccoli, and a blend of aromatic spices. Broccoli is rich in fiber, vitamin C, and other essential nutrients, making this paratha a great source of nutrition.

Ingredients
Whole Wheat Flour
1 small cup (120g)
Broccoli
0.5 small cup floret (50g)
Cumin seeds
0.5 tsp (2.5g)
Garam Masala
0.5 tsp (1.5g)
Turmeric powder
0.25 tsp (1g)
Red chilli Powder
0.25 tsp (1g)
Common salt
0.25 tsp (1.25g)
Olive Oil
1 tsp (5g)
Instructions
Preparation
Cut the broccoli into florets and wash them thoroughly.
Bring a large pot of water to a boil and add salt.
Add the broccoli florets to the boiling water and blanch for 2-3 minutes, or until they turn bright green.
Drain the broccoli well and pat it dry with paper towels.
Grate the broccoli florets using a box grater or a food processor and keep it aside
Cooking Steps
In a large mixing bowl, combine the whole wheat flour, grated broccoli, cumin powder, coriander powder, garam masala, turmeric powder, red chili powder, and salt.
Add water as needed to make a soft and pliable dough.
Divide the dough into equal-sized balls.
Roll out each ball into a circle, about 6-7 inches in diameter.
Heat a griddle or a tawa over medium heat.
Place the rolled-out paratha on the griddle and cook for 1-2 minutes on one side.
Flip the paratha and cook for another 1-2 minutes on the other side.
Cook for another 1-2 minutes on each side until the paratha is cooked through and golden brown.
Serve hot
